China Finished A 582-Ton Magnet Ready To Cage Its Artificial Sun
China’s Institute of Plasma Physics completed and tested a 582-ton superconducting magnet for the BEST tokamak in Hefei, with 16 coils planned to carry 100,000 amperes each. BEST is targeted for completion by end-2027 and power generation around 2030. Key entities
- programBEST (Burning Plasma Experimental Superconducting Tokamak)
China’s tokamak under construction, using the completed superconducting magnet for plasma containment.
- public_companyMonolithic Power Systems
Power-management chip designer cited with record revenue, strong AI-related segment growth, and raised guidance floor.
- private_companyCommonwealth Fusion Systems
Fusion startup referenced as raising $1B and planning a Virginia plant, with Google as a buyer of output.
